-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ts - 1 cup marinara sauce - 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ese I love using simple, fresh ingredients for this dish. The chicken breasts are the base of the recipe. They should be boneless and skinless for easy cooking. I always choose high-quality chicken for the best flavor. Next, the marinara sauce adds that Italian flair. Look for a sauce that is rich and flavorful. Finally, the shredded mozzarella cheese melts beautifully and gives a lovely finish. This recipe serves four people, making it perfect for a family dinner. Each person gets one chicken breast, topped with sauce and cheese. If you want seconds, you can easily double the recipe. When picking ingredients, go for fresh or organic when possible. They enhance the taste of your meal. For this dish, you can use olive oil to enhance the flavor. Olive oil is a staple in Italian cooking. Drizzle a little over the chicken before adding sauce and cheese. It adds richness and depth to the dish. You can also use avocado oil for a different but tasty twist. {{ingredient_image_1}} First, take the chicken breasts from the package. Rinse them under cold water. Pat them dry with paper towels. This helps remove any bacteria. Place the chicken in a baking dish. Arrange them side by side. Make sure they are in a single layer. This step helps them cook evenly. Now it’s time for the fun part! Pour the marinara sauce over the chicken. Spread it evenly. You want each piece to be covered well. Use a spatula if needed. Next, s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ese on top. Be generous but don’t overdo it. You want the cheese to melt evenly. Set your oven to 375°F (190°C). This is the perfect temperature for baking. Bake the dish for 25-30 minutes. To check for doneness, use a meat thermometer. The chicken should reach 165°F (75°C). If you want a crispy cheese top, broil it for 2-3 minutes. After cooking, let the chicken rest for 5 minutes. This step helps keep it juicy. Every oven is a bit different. If your oven runs hot, check the chicken early. A good rule is to aim for about 25 minutes. If you have a slower oven, it may need a few extra minutes. Always check the chicken's internal temperature. It should reach 165°F (75°C) for safe eating. This ensures your meal is both safe and juicy. To give your dish a boost, add spices and herbs. Consider basil, oregano, or garlic powder. These herbs pair well with marinara and chicken. For more depth, try adding red pepper flakes for a mild kick. When you pour the marinara, mix in some of these spices. It helps the flavors blend beautifully. Make your dish pop on the plate. Serve the chicken on a bed of pasta or next to a fresh salad. This adds color and makes it more inviting. For garnish, sprinkle fresh basil or add extra mozzarella on top. To keep your Three-Ingredient Italian Chicken fresh, store it in an airtight container. Make sure it cools down first. Place it in the fridge for up to three days. If you want to save it longer, put it in the freezer.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and foil. This helps avoid freezer burn. To reheat the chicken, use the oven for the best results.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the chicken in a baking dish. Cover it with foil to keep moisture in. Heat for about 15-20 minutes or until warm. You can also use a microwave, but it may dry out the chicken. If you choose the microwave, cover the dish with a lid or damp paper towel. This keeps it moist. In the fridge, the cooked chicken lasts about three days. When frozen, it can last up to three months. Always label your containers with the date. This helps you keep track of how long it’s been stored. When ready to eat, remember to check for any off smells or changes in texture. Yes, you can use frozen chicken. Just keep a few things in mind. First, you need to adjust your cooking time. Frozen chicken takes longer to cook. I recommend baking it for 40-50 minutes instead of 25-30. Make sure to check the internal temperature. It must reach 165°F (75°C) for safety. This way, you can enjoy this dish even when you forget to thaw the chicken! Pairing this chicken with the right sides makes the meal better. Simple Italian Chicken Delight

A delicious and easy-to-make Italian chicken dish topped with marinara sauce and mozzarella cheese.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Course Main Course
Cuisine Italian
Servings 4
Calories 350 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 4 pieces bo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1 cup marinara sauce
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  • In a baking dish, place the chicken breasts side by side in a single layer.
  • Pour the marinara sauce evenly over the chicken, ensuring all pieces are well covered.
  •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ese generously on top of the marinara sauce.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until the chicken is cooked through (internal temperature should reach 165°F or 75°C).
  • If desired, you can broil it for an extra 2-3 minutes at the end for a beautifully melted and slightly golden cheese top.
  • Remove from the oven and let it r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Notes

Serve the chicken on a bed of cooked pasta or alongside a fresh salad. Garnish with fresh basil and an extra sprinkle of mozzarella for visual appeal.
